Jerry “Styx” LaFavor.. Drummer..

Played drums in the High School band, graduated in 1957
Joined a local Rock & Roll band in Ithaca, NY, put a record out and as a result got to do the Dick Clark American Bandstand show
Jerry Moved to California and started playing Rock & Roll with local groups which lead to getting to play with Jan & Dean, Frankie Avalon, The Righteous Brothers, Gene McDaniels, Dick Dale and the Del Tones, and others.

Jerry, Wrote and recorded his first record, Teenage Express by his band, The Expressos in 1961 which got in the top 10 on the West Coast. Did many TV and Radio shows including a Wink Martindale televised Rock & Roll Show with Frankie Avalon, Della Reese and his own band, The Expressos. Performed in lots of concerts.Jerry Played with Larry Carlton for 5 years. Today Larry is one of the top 20 jazz guitarist in the country.

Jerry Continued to play in dozens of night-clubs all over the country and still plays today with The Live Dance Band AR. NOTE from Jerry ” I still play and enjoy playing what is now called “Oldies but Goodies” Rock and Roll music.I guess I should because I have been playing all of this for over 50 years. You know, maybe someday I’ll even get it right. And if you wonder, I play DW drums. Full time Gig is being Retired and Rock and Roll.

 

Bob “Double Oh” Bosek..

Lead guitar and lead vocals. Bob started playing guitar in his early teens where he revered musicians like Eric Clapton, Jimmy Page, and Chuck Berry.  He would spend hours trying to emulate their riffs and sounds.

His current “back to fundamentals” lead riffs and music style is confirmation that these idols were key in molding his musical soul. College and raising a family took him away from his immersion in music for many years, but he still kept up with the basics and played with friends at jam sessions and the like.

With the establishment of his principal career as Civil/Forensic Engineer, and his family grown, Double Oh has rejoined the music/entertainment community as a founding member for the band. His day Gig is a Forensic Engineer.
